**"Oohs And Oops In Practical Astrology"** by **Amar Agarwal** is a practical and insightful book that aims to simplify the complexities of **Vedic astrology**. It addresses common mistakes, misunderstandings, and challenges that both beginner and intermediate astrologers may encounter in their practice. The title’s playful use of “Oohs” and “Oops” suggests a lighthearted approach to the serious study of astrology, helping readers learn from errors and refine their understanding of astrological principles.
